Sweden – Republic Of Ireland – 2014 World Cup Qualifiers – 22nd March 2013

Millwall ‘keeper David Forde produced a superb performance for Ireland in Sweden on Friday night to help his side to a deserved 0-0 draw.

The visitors started the game superbly, with James McCarthy superb in midfield and Jame McClean dangerous on the flanks. Although the Irish failed to turn their impressive early play into a goal, they battled hard throughout the 90 minutes, with Forde, on his competitive debut, helping to keep out Ibra and co.

The result sees Trap’s men stay well in the hunt in what is a very difficult Group C.

GROUP C
Team P W D L GF GA Pts
Germany 5 4 1 0 18 6 13
Sweden 4 2 2 0 8 5 8
Austria 4 2 1 1 11 2 7
Republic of Ireland 4 2 1 1 7 8 7
Kazakhstan 5 0 1 4 1 11 1
Faroe Islands 4 0 0 4 2 15 0
